Growth charts for non-growth hormone treated Prader-Willi syndrome.

Abstract

OBJECTIVE

The goal of this study was to generate and report standardized growth curves for weight, height, head circumference, and BMI for non-growth hormone-treated white male and female US subjects with Prader-Willi syndrome (PWS) between 3 and 18 years of age and develop standardized growth charts.

METHODS

Anthropometric measures (N = 133) were obtained according to standard methods from 120 non-growth hormone-treated white subjects (63 males and 57 females) with PWS between 3 and 18 years of age. Standardized growth curves were developed for the third, 10th, 25th, 50th, 75th, 90th, and 97th percentiles by using the LMS method for weight, height, head circumference, and BMI for PWS subjects along with the normative third, 50th, and 97th percentiles from national and international growth data. The LMS smoothing procedure summarized the distribution of the anthropometric variables at each age using three parameters: power of the Box-Cox transformation λ (L), median μ (M) and coefficient of variation δ (S).

RESULTS

Weight, height, head circumference, and BMI standardized growth charts representing 7 percentile ranges were developed from 120 non-growth hormone-treated white male and female US subjects with PWS (age range: 3-18 years) and normative third, 50th, and 97th percentiles from national and international data.

CONCLUSIONS

We encourage the use of syndrome-specific growth standards to examine and evaluate subjects with PWS when monitoring growth patterns and determining nutritional and obesity status. These variables can be influenced by culture, individual medical care, diet intervention, and physical activity plans.

摘要

目的

本研究的目的是生成并报告3至18岁未接受生长激素治疗的美国普拉德-威利综合征(PWS)白人男性和女性的体重、身高、头围和BMI的标准化生长曲线,并制定标准化生长图表。

方法

按照标准方法,对120名3至18岁未接受生长激素治疗的PWS白人受试者(63名男性和57名女性)进行人体测量(N = 133)。使用LMS方法,为PWS受试者的体重、身高、头围和BMI制定第3、第10、第25、第50、第75、第90和第97百分位数的标准化生长曲线,并结合来自国家和国际生长数据的标准第3、第50和第97百分位数。LMS平滑程序使用三个参数总结了每个年龄的人体测量变量分布:Box-Cox变换的幂λ(L)、中位数μ(M)和变异系数δ(S)。

结果

根据120名3至18岁未接受生长激素治疗的美国PWS白人男性和女性受试者以及国家和国际数据的标准第3、第50和第97百分位数,制定了代表7个百分位数范围的体重、身高、头围和BMI标准化生长图表。

结论

我们鼓励在监测生长模式和确定营养及肥胖状况时,使用特定综合征的生长标准来检查和评估PWS受试者。这些变量可能会受到文化、个体医疗护理、饮食干预和体育活动计划的影响。
